The Science Behind Light Fixtures and Energy Use
At the heart of energy consumption related to ceiling light fixtures lies the science of lumens and watts. Lumens measure the amount of visible light emitted by a light source, while watts represent the power consumed. Fixtures that produce more lumens per watt are more efficient, leading to lower energy consumption.
Modern technology has introduced various light sources such as LEDs, compact fluorescent lamps (CFLs), and incandescent bulbs, each with different energy profiles. Understanding these differences allows consumers to make informed choices about their lighting needs, ultimately leading to more sustainable practices. For instance, LED technology has advanced significantly, offering not only longer lifespans but also a dramatic reduction in energy usage compared to traditional incandescent bulbs. This shift has encouraged many homeowners and businesses to transition toward more energy-efficient lighting solutions, contributing to a decrease in overall electricity demand.
Types of Ceiling Light Fixtures and Their Energy Impacts
Ceiling light fixtures come in various types, including flush mounts, chandeliers, recessed lights, and track lighting. Each type has its energy characteristics and implications. For instance, recessed lighting can offer significant advantages in terms of energy efficiency due to focused lighting. However, if improperly installed, they may lead to increased energy use due to heat losses and unwanted air leakage.
Conversely, pendant lights can add aesthetic appeal but may not be as energy-efficient as flush-mounted fixtures. Therefore, understanding the specific energy impacts of each type of ceiling light fixture is essential for effective energy management in any setting. Additionally, the placement of these fixtures plays a vital role in maximizing their efficiency. For example, strategically positioning lights in areas where they are most needed can reduce the overall number of fixtures required, thereby lowering energy consumption. Furthermore, incorporating smart lighting systems that adjust brightness based on natural light availability can further enhance energy savings, making it easier to maintain an eco-friendly environment while enjoying optimal illumination.

Choosing the Right Light Bulbs for Energy Conservation
Choosing the right light bulbs is the first step toward maximizing energy savings. Energy-efficient options, such as LEDs and CFLs, consume up to 80% less energy than traditional incandescent bulbs. Understanding the right color temperature and brightness (measured in lumens) can further enhance energy dynamics in any interior space.
In addition, integrating smart lighting technologies that allow for programmable schedules and dimming capabilities empowers users to tailor their lighting to their needs, further driving down energy consumption. For instance, utilizing motion sensors can ensure that lights are only on when a room is occupied, while timers can automatically turn lights off during the night or when the house is empty, significantly reducing unnecessary energy usage.
The Importance of Regular Maintenance for Energy Efficiency
Regular maintenance of ceiling light fixtures plays a significant role in ensuring their energy efficiency. Dust and dirt can accumulate, diminishing light output and leading homeowners to increase brightness settings, which ultimately increases energy use.
Additionally, worn-out fixtures should be replaced promptly to prevent energy waste. Keeping fixtures clean and well-maintained not only maximizes their effectiveness but also extends their lifespan, contributing to sustainability goals. Regularly inspecting wiring and connections can also prevent energy loss and ensure that fixtures operate at optimal efficiency. Moreover, considering the installation of energy-efficient dimmer switches can allow for even greater control over lighting levels, enabling users to adjust the ambiance while saving energy.

The Role of Policy and Regulation in Promoting Energy-Efficient Lighting
Finally, policy and regulation will play a crucial role in shaping the future of ceiling light fixtures. Legislative measures aimed at promoting energy efficiency often encourage manufacturers to adopt sustainable practices and offer incentives to consumers for choosing energy-efficient lighting options.
A proactive approach from governments can drive collective efforts toward a sustainable future, reinforcing the significance of ceiling light fixtures as vital contributors to energy savings and environmental health. For instance, various countries have implemented energy labeling systems that inform consumers about the efficiency of lighting products, helping them make informed decisions. Furthermore, grants and tax rebates for energy-efficient upgrades can significantly motivate homeowners and businesses to invest in modern lighting solutions.
